Aracılığıyla paylaş


.PUSHFRAME

Bir UWOP_PUSH_MACHFRAME geri sarma kodu girdisi oluşturur. İsteğe bağlı CODE anahtar sözcüğü belirtilirse, geri sarma kodu girdisine 1 değiştiricisi verilir. Aksi takdirde değiştirici 0'dır.

Sözdizimi

. PUSHFRAMECODE⟧;;

Açıklamalar

. PUSHFRAME, ml64.exe kullanıcıların çerçeve işlevinin nasıl geri çekileceğini belirtmesine olanak tanır. Yalnızca PROC FRAME bildiriminden öğesine genişletilen prologue içinde izin verilir. ENDPROLOG yönergesi. Bu yönergeler kod oluşturmaz; yalnızca ve .pdataoluştururlar.xdata. . PUSHFRAME'in önünde, kaldırılacak eylemleri uygulayan yönergeler bulunmalıdır. Sözleşmeyi sağlamak için hem unwind yönergelerini hem de bir makroda geri sarmalamaları gereken kodu sarmak iyi bir uygulamadır.

Daha fazla bilgi için bkz. x64 için MASM (ml64.exe).

Ayrıca bkz.

Yönergeler başvurusu
MASM BNF Dil Bilgisi